7-Day Honeymoon Itinerary in Sri Lanka

Sunday, December 31: Arrival in Colombo

Morning: Start your trip by exploring the vibrant city of Colombo. Visit the beautiful Gangaramaya Temple and take a walk through the colorful Pettah Market, where you can shop for local handicrafts and spices.

Afternoon: Head to Galle Face Green, a seaside promenade, and enjoy a romantic picnic overlooking the Indian Ocean.

Evening: Experience the lively atmosphere of Colombo's nightlife at the trendy bars and restaurants in the Dutch Hospital Shopping Precinct.

  • Gangaramaya Temple: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Pettah Market: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Galle Face Green: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Dutch Hospital Shopping Precinct: Estimated cost - Varies,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Monday, January 1: Sigiriya

Morning: Travel to Sigiriya and visit the ancient rock fortress of Sigiriya. Take a leisurely climb to the top and marvel at the stunning views of the surrounding landscape.

Afternoon: Explore the nearby Dambulla Cave Temples, renowned for their exquisite Buddhist murals and statues.

Evening: Enjoy a peaceful sunset at Pidurangala Rock, a lesser-known viewpoint with breathtaking vistas.

  • Sigiriya Rock Fortress: Estimated cost - $30 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Dambulla Cave Temples: Estimated cost - $10 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Pidurangala Rock: Estimated cost - $5 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Tuesday, January 2: Kandy

Morning: Travel to the cultural city of Kandy. Visit the Temple of the Tooth, which houses the sacred relic of the tooth of the Buddha, and witness a traditional puja (prayer) ceremony.

Afternoon: Explore the beautiful Peradeniya Botanical Gardens and take a relaxing stroll amidst the exotic flora.

Evening: Enjoy a traditional Kandyan dance performance, showcasing the vibrant culture and traditions of Sri Lanka.

  • Temple of the Tooth: Estimated cost - $10 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Peradeniya Botanical Gardens: Estimated cost - $8 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Kandyan Dance Performance: Estimated cost - $10 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Wednesday, January 3: Nuwara Eliya

Morning: Take a scenic train ride from Kandy to Nuwara Eliya, known as the "Little England" of Sri Lanka. Enjoy the breathtaking views of lush tea plantations and mist-covered mountains.

Afternoon: Explore the tea estates and learn about the process of tea production during a visit to a tea factory.

Evening: Take a leisurely walk around Lake Gregory and enjoy the cool climate of Nuwara Eliya.

  • Train Ride from Kandy to Nuwara Eliya: Estimated cost - $15 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Tea Factory Visit: Estimated cost - $5 per person,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Lake Gregory: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Thursday, January 4: Ella

Morning: Travel to the charming hill town of Ella. Begin with a visit to the iconic Nine Arch Bridge, a beautiful architectural marvel amidst the lush greenery.

Afternoon: Embark on a breathtaking hike to Little Adam's Peak, where you can en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ding tea plantations and valleys.

Evening: Relax at the picturesque Ravana Falls and take a dip in its refreshing waters.

  • Nine Arch Bridge: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Little Adam's Peak Hike: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Ravana Falls: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Friday, January 5: Yala National Park

Morning: Embark on a thrilling safari adventure at Yala National Park. Spot majestic elephants, leopards, and various other wildlife species in their natural habitat.

Afternoon: Visit the ancient Sithulpawwa Rajamaha Viharaya, a historical Buddhist temple located within the park.

Evening: Relax on the pristine beaches of Kirinda and witness a serene sunset over the Indian Ocean.

  • Yala National Park Safari: Estimated cost - $25 per person, Time spent - 4-5 hours
  • Sithulpawwa Rajamaha Viharaya: Estimated cost - $5 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Kirinda Beach: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Saturday, January 6: Bentota

Morning: Travel to Bentota, a popular beach destination. Relax on the golden sands and soak up the sun at Bentota Beach.

Afternoon: Take a boat ride along the Madu River and explore its mangrove forests, abundant wildlife, and charming islands.

Evening: Indulge in a romantic dinner cruise along the Bentota River, savoring delicious seafood and enjoying the scenic views.

  • Bentota Beach: Estimated cost - Free,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Madu River Boat Ride: Estimated cost - $15 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Dinner Cruise: Estimated cost - $30 per person, Time spent - 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ique and secluded experience, consider visiting the lesser-known Pigeon Island National Park in Trincomalee, renowned for its coral reefs and diverse marine life. Additionally, the coastal town of Mirissa offers a chance to witness majestic blue whales during a thrilling whale watching excursion. These off-the-beaten-path attractions are loved by locals and provide unforgettable experiences for honeymooners.
